3. Energy demands vary on daily ,weekly and seasonal basis. TES is
helpful for balancing the supply and demands of energy.
TES is definds as the temporary holding of thermal energy in the
form of hot or cold substances for later utillazation.
TES system deals with the storage of energy by colling , heating ,
melting , solidifying or vaporizing a material and the thermal energy
becomes available when the process is reversed.
TES system for a particular application depends on storage duration
, economics ,supply and utilazation temperature requirements ,
storage capacity , heat losses and available space.

6. In this type , thermal energy is stored by
virtue of heat capacity and change in
temperature
When energy is absorbed temperature of
storage material rises and when energy is
withdrawn temperature drops.
Based on storage media it is classified as:-
1)liquid media storage
2)solid media storage
3)duel media storage
7. Water is considered to be the most suitable
liquid media storage because
It is easy to handle
High density , good thermal conductivity
It can be used as a storage medium or
working medium
Control of water system is flexible
